No. 3 Gold Nuggets keep their place in poll trifecta
For the sixth consecutive time — and the fifth time in as many polls this season — that was the order when the NAIA announced its top 25 Tuesday.
XULA is third in the rankings for the eighth consecutive time.
Georgia Gwinnett, Keiser and the Gold Nuggets are a combined 25-0 this season against NAIA opponents. The XULA women are 6-0 against NAIA top-25 teams, 3-0 against the top 10.
The Gold Nuggets were 4-1 since the previous poll with victories against top-25 Indiana Wesleyan, SCAD Atlanta and William Woods. A 5-0 home decision Friday over William Woods was the Gold Nuggets' 17th victory in their last 18 dual matches against ranked opponents. XULA has won eight of its last nine against top-10 teams.
The XULA women and men will play Lewis-Clark State — the LCSU women are ranked 23rd — at 3 p.m. Thursday at XULA Tennis Center. XULA coach Alan Green said the Gold Nuggets' matches this weekend in Pensacola, Fla., have been canceled.

100 consecutive top-25 appearances for No. 7 Gold Rush
XULA began its top-25 streak on April 4, 2007. It's the longest active streak in NAIA men's tennis.
The XULA men beat William Woods 5-1 at home Friday. It was the Owls' first loss this season, and it helped dropped them from fourth to ninth.
Georgia Gwinnett, winner of its last 100 dual matches, is a unanimous No. 1 for the 42nd consecutive poll.
Also Tuesday, XULA coach Alan Green announced schedule changes. His Gold Rush will visit No. 2 Reinhardt at 2 p.m. EDT Friday, No. 13 Point at 3 p.m. EDT Saturday and Texas A&M-Texarkana in a neutral-site match in Pensacola, Fla., at 9 a.m. Sunday.
Next for the XULA men and women will be Lewis-Clark State at 3 p.m. Thursday at XULA Tennis Center.
The Gold Rush active poll streaks:
• 100 consecutive appearances in the top 25 . . . streak began April 4, 2007.
• 91 consecutive appearances in the top 20 . . . streak began April 30, 2008.
• 76 consecutive appearances in the top 15 . . . streak began Feb. 1, 2011.
• 70 consecutive appearances in the top 10 . . . streak began May 3, 2011.
